3. Improvised Garden Tool

If you’re a gardening enthusiast, tying two old toothbrushes together can make a great tool for cleaning delicate plants or scrubbing dirt from tools. The combined bristles can help you gently clean garden pots or tools without damaging them, while also getting into tiny crevices where dirt tends to accumulate.

For example, you can use this double-brush to clean:

  • Gardening tools like shears, spades, or hoes
  • Small pots and planters to remove stuck dirt and moss
  • Plant leaves, especially for delicate indoor plants like succulents

4. Cleaning Tight Spaces

One of the most useful aspects of tying two toothbrushes together is the ability to clean tight spaces more easily. If you’ve ever tried to clean around plumbing fixtures, under the refrigerator, or in corners that are tough to reach, you know how frustrating it can be. By tying two toothbrushes together, you can extend your reach and scrub harder-to-get-to places more effectively.

Some areas where this tool will come in handy include:

  • Behind and under furniture (reaching the spaces between the couch and wall)
  • Air conditioning units or fans
  • Around plumbing pipes or under the sink

5. Homemade Shoe Cleaner

We all know that shoes—especially sneakers—can get pretty dirty, but with a toothbrush hack, cleaning them becomes a breeze. When you tie two toothbrushes together, you create a brush that’s ideal for scrubbing the soles of shoes or cleaning intricate shoe patterns. You can also use it to clean:

  • Sneaker soles
  • Shoe seams
  • Tough stains on shoes without damaging the fabric

6. Shoe Polishing

If you want to give your shoes a nice, polished finish, tying two toothbrushes together can be a great way to buff and apply polish. The combined heads help evenly distribute the polish while giving you better control as you work your way around the shoe.

7. DIY Hairbrush Cleaner

The bristles of a hairbrush tend to collect dirt, oil, and hair after a while. Instead of buying a special tool, you can use two toothbrushes tied together to clean your hairbrush thoroughly. This simple trick helps you get between the bristles and remove buildup, leaving your brush in top condition.

How to Tie Two Toothbrushes Together

Tying two toothbrushes together is incredibly easy! Here’s what you need to do:

  1. Choose your toothbrushes: Pick two old toothbrushes that are still in good condition (the bristles should not be too worn down).
  2. Align the brushes: Place the brushes side by side, with the heads facing the same direction. Make sure they are even and aligned properly.
  3. Secure the handles: Use a strong rubber band or string to tie the handles of the two toothbrushes together tightly. You can also use duct tape for a more secure hold.
  4. Adjust the angle: If necessary, adjust the angle of the brushes to suit your cleaning needs. You can experiment with different tying methods to get the best fit for your task.

Other Uses for Old Toothbrushes

While tying two toothbrushes together is a fantastic hack, there are still many other uses for your old toothbrushes! Here are a few more creative ways to repurpose them:

  • Polish jewelry: Gently scrub rings and necklaces with an old toothbrush to restore shine.
  • Clean bathroom grout: Use the toothbrush to scrub around bathroom tiles and grout lines.
  • Apply hair dye: Use an old toothbrush to apply hair color evenly to your roots.
  • Art projects: Let kids use old toothbrushes to create texture in their artwork by dipping the bristles in paint and brushing it across paper.
